Minturn, AR DOT Physical - What You Need to Know

A DOT physical is an all-encompassing health assessment mandated by the Department of Transportation (DOT) for all commercial motor vehicle (CMV) operators. It confirms that professional drivers possess the physical, mental, and emotional fitness necessary to operate large vehicles safely on public highways. Conducted by a certified medical examiner (CME) listed on the National Registry of Certified Medical Examiners (NRCME), passing this exam grants drivers a DOT medical certificate (Medical Examiners Certificate, also known as a DOT medical card), essential for retaining a valid CDL license under FMCSA rules. What is checked in a DOT Physical?

  • Review of health history and medications
  • Vision test (corrective glasses allowed; basic standards enforced)
  • Hearing check (use of forced whisper or audiometry)
  • Blood pressure and heart rate assessment
  • Complete physical examination (systematic review)
  • Urinalysis (check for specific gravity, protein, and sugar levels)

Upon passing, you may obtain a Medical Examiner's Certificate (MEC) valid for up to 24 months. Some conditions might necessitate shorter certifications or additional specialized approvals. Minturn, AK

Who needs a DOT Physical?

You must possess a current DOT medical certificate if:

  • Holding a CDL - class A, B, C for interstate activities
  • Operating vehicles over 10,001 lbs. GVWR for interstate trade
  • Transporting more than 8 paid or over 15 unpaid passengers
  • Conveying hazardous materials needing placards
  • Working for DOT-regulated employers like FMCSA, FAA, FRA, FTA, or USCG that require medical qualification

What Will Fail a DOT Physical?

Medical Conditions That Can Fail a DOT Physical

  • Vision & Hearing: Visual acuity worse than 20/40 in each eye (with correction), inability to recognize traffic light colors, or hearing loss preventing understanding of a whisper at 5 feet.
  • Blood Pressure & Heart Disease: Hypertension uncontrolled (≥180/110 mmHg), recent heart event, stroke, uncontrolled angina, or defibrillator without clearance.
  • Diabetes: Diabetes not managed properly with frequent hypoglycemia or complications affecting safe driving.
  • Sleep Apnea & Respiratory Issues: Untreated sleep apnea causing daytime sleepiness or severe lung disease impairing oxygen intake.
  • Neurological Disorders: Epilepsy/seizures, or conditions with sudden consciousness loss, dizziness, or uncontrolled tremors without exemptions.
  • Substance Abuse: Current illicit drug use, alcohol dependency, or prescription misuse affecting driving.
  • Psychiatric & Cognitive Disorders: Serious untreated psychiatric conditions or cognitive problems impacting decision-making and reaction time.

Temporary vs. Permanent Disqualification: Some conditions may cause temporary disqualification until medical clearance (e.g., controlled blood pressure). Others, like untreated seizures or defibrillators, are generally permanently disqualifying under FMCSA.

Frequently Asked Questions

A DOT physical typically includes a review of the driver’s health history and medications, vision screening, hearing assessment, vital signs (blood pressure, pulse), urinalysis (checking specific gravity, protein, glucose), and a full physical examination by a certified medical examiner. Upon passing, a Medical Examiner’s Certificate (DOT medical card) may be issued for up to 24 months.
You must have a valid DOT medical certificate if you: hold a commercial driver’s license (CDL) Class A, B or C for interstate commerce; operate a vehicle over 10,001 lbs GVWR in interstate commerce; transport more than eight passengers (for hire) or over fifteen passengers (not for hire); or transport hazardous materials requiring placarding under DOT regulations.

You should bring a government-issued photo ID; glasses or contact lenses and the prescription; a list of medications and dosages; CPAP usage data if applicable; and any specialist clearance letters or physician documentation (for conditions like heart disease, sleep apnea, diabetes) to your DOT physical.
If you fail the DOT physical, you will not receive the medical card; you may be temporarily or permanently disqualified depending on the condition; you will need to address any medical issues (e.g., uncontrolled hypertension, untreated sleep apnea, recent myocardial infarction) and then be re-examined.
